Gardening Know How Questions & Answers - https://questions.gardeningknowhow.comI have Hydnora Africana roots underneth my house, it is lifthing the floors the extent that doors are unable to close and walls crack with 20mm gaps as the roots lifts up the structure. How can this plant be killed off to stop re-growth of this plant roots causing damaging affects?

This plant is, actually, parasitic! The host species is what is causing all of your damage. Likely, this is a species of Euphorbia, but there are many that this parasitic plant will attach to. This article will explain:
